The 510 k pathway serves as an essential regulatory route created by the U.S. Food and Drug Administration (FDA), allowing medical equipment producers to show that their product is significantly comparable to a legally marketed item, referred to as a predicate item. This 510 k pathway is particularly essential for products that do not necessitate premarket approval (PMA). The process encompasses several critical steps:
Determine if your apparatus requires a 510(k): Generally, most Class II instruments will require a 510(k) submission, whereas Class I instruments are typically exempt. Notably, preamendment products, which were legally marketed before May 28, 1976, and have not been significantly changed, do not require a 510(k) for marketing.
Prepare required documentation: Comprehensive documentation is vital and should include a detailed device description, intended use, labeling, and performance data.

What is the 510(k) pathway?
The 510(k) pathway is a regulatory route established by the U.S. Food and Drug Administration (FDA) that allows medical equipment producers to demonstrate that their product is significantly comparable to a legally marketed item, known as a predicate item. It is particularly important for products that do not require premarket approval (PMA).
Who needs to submit a 510(k)?
Generally, most Class II devices require a 510(k) submission, while Class I devices are often exempt. Additionally, preamendment products that were legally marketed before May 28, 1976, and have not been significantly changed do not need a 510(k) for marketing.
What are the steps involved in the 510(k) submission process?
The steps include: 1. Determine if your device requires a 510(k). 2. Prepare required documentation, including device description, intended use, labeling, and performance data. 3. Submit your application to the FDA for review. 4. Await the FDA's response, which typically occurs within 90 days.
What types of 510(k) filings are there?
The primary types of 510(k) filings include: 1. Traditional 510(k) for products showing substantial equivalence to existing items. 2. Abbreviated 510(k) for products adhering to specific FDA guidance documents. 3. Special 510(k) for modifications to existing items that do not affect safety or effectiveness. 4. De Novo Classification Request for novel items classified as low to moderate risk without a predicate.
How should one identify a predicate product?
To identify a predicate product, one should: 1. Conduct thorough research using the FDA database. 2. Analyze labeling and indications for use to ensure consistency. 3. Evaluate performance data for safety and efficacy. 4. Document findings clearly in the submission.
What are common challenges faced during the 510(k) submission process?
Common challenges include: 1. Insufficient data leading to delays. 2. Issues with selecting a suitable predicate. 3. Changes in regulations affecting submissions. 4. Incomplete submissions lacking required documentation. 5. Challenges in reporting and monitoring study status and adverse events.
What best practices can enhance the chances of a successful 510(k) submission?
Best practices include: 1. Thoroughly reviewing FDA guidelines. 2. Engaging with the FDA prior to filing. 3. Preparing comprehensive documentation. 4. Employing knowledgeable advisors for guidance. 5. Following up with the FDA after submission to address any inquiries.
What is the significance of preamendment devices in the 510(k) process?
Preamendment devices, which were legally marketed before May 28, 1976, and have not been significantly changed, can be marketed without a 510(k) if they maintain the same intended use. This offers manufacturers a pathway that avoids conventional application processes.
